Starting and running a business is hard. Do you have family members in your business or are you considering asking family members to join? For some of us that’s been a great experience (see Ep. #11, where my wife and I talk about working together), for others, not so great. Joseph Cilio, owner and CEO of Alfresco Home shares his lifelong experience being part of or running a family business. He stresses the importance of defining roles and building mutual trust, among other wisdoms.

 

3:58 – “you can’t have three chiefs”

6:23 – the most rewarding part of working with family is “being able to be together with people you love…there is this level of trust…it is a critical element in making a successful family business”

11:31 – “you have to have an ability to rebound, not to let the losses hurt you”

20:52 – “we took one day at a time, communicated, talked to a lot of people, people smarter than us, who could guide us, and we were able to persevere”

22:12 “if you’re entrepreneurial…and start your own business and when you decide to bring family members into it, understand you need to have clearly defined roles which helps the communication process”
